The … WebGPA is calculated in the following method: Calculate total quality points by using the chart below. Multiply the quality points for a grade by the number of credits (courses taken at CSU). Add up the total number of credits and the total number of quality points; Divide the total quality points by the total credits to calculate GPA.

WebFeb 9, 2024 · There are different GPAs: semester, cumulative, weighted, and unweighted. Semester GPA is an average of grades received in a particular semester. And cumulative GPA is an average of all the grades in all your courses throughout the session. The standard scale of GPA is 0-4.0, with a 0 equal to an F and a 4.0 equal to an A.
